Job Description The eDiscovery Specialist is responsible for assisting attorneys and client teams by providing technical support throughout the litigation life cycle. This position acts as a technical liaison between attorneys and clients on electronic discovery matters. It requires an understanding of legal practices, the Electronic Discovery Reference Model (EDRM), and Nixon Peabody’s business direction. A hybrid work schedule is available.

Responsibilities

Work with firm attorneys and client’s IT department to execute plans for the preservation, collection, review and production of potentially relevant electronic data.

Establish and manage discovery databases for the review, analysis, and production of electronic data.

Conduct non‑forensic collections of electronic data.

Coordinate third‑party vendors providing services such as paper document scanning, backup tape restoration, forensic collection/analysis and collection of web‑hosted data repositories.

Provide tactical support of all legal applications.

Conduct training/orientation to attorneys and paralegals related to the firm’s current legal applications.

Troubleshoot database errors in Relativity.
